63SXV56M Details

  • Manufacturer Part Number:

    63SXV56M

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Package Description:

    CHIP

  • Reach Compliance Code:

    Compliant

  • Country Of Origin:

    Japan

  • ECCN Code:

    EAR99

  • HTS Code:

    8532.22.00.20

  • Factory Lead Time:

    26 Weeks

  • Manufacturer:

    Panasonic Electronic Components

  • YTEOL:

    7.85

  • Additional Feature:

    ESR IS MEASURED AT 100KHZ-300KHZ

  • Capacitance:

    56 µF

  • Capacitor Type:

    ALUMINUM ELECTROLYTIC CAPACITOR

  • Diameter:

    8 mm

  • Dielectric Material:

    ALUMINUM (SOLID POLYMER)

  • ESR:

    25 mΩ

  • Height:

    11.9 mm

  • Leakage Current:

    0.176 mA

  • Length:

    8.3 mm

  • Mounting Feature:

    SURFACE MOUNT

  • Negative Tolerance:

    20%

  • Number of Terminals:

    2

  • Operating Temperature-Max:

    125 °C

  • Operating Temperature-Min:

    -55 °C

  • Package Style:

    SMT

  • Packing Method:

    TR, EMBOSSED, 15 INCH

  • Polarity:

    POLARIZED

  • Positive Tolerance:

    20%

  • Rated (DC) Voltage (URdc):

    63 V

  • Ripple Current:

    46.5 mA

  • Size Code:

    3333

  • Surface Mount:

    YES

  • Tan Delta:

    0.12

  • Terminal Shape:

    FLAT

  • Width:

    8.3 mm
